Most of the rules have a catch-all provision, "rule applies unless waived," which makes prediction of action tricky. Also, the Senate will combine rules-based actions into shortcut combinations, e.g., combining what is usually a cloture vote and a final vote into a single final vote w/60 vote margin; or a similar combination but with a point of order vote and a final vote.
Anyway, final passage of the conference report is subjected to an agreement as to ending debate to vote on the conference report, and at that point a 60 vote hurdle is erected.
